From 8af51edd7e9e478877b6cfdb70a0bcc01e592d03 Mon Sep 17 00:00:00 2001 From: Pierre-Yves Chibon Date: Mon, 17 Sep 2018 16:42:36 +0200 Subject: [PATCH] Install and enable the srcfpo theme on src.stg.fp.o Signed-off-by: Pierre-Yves Chibon --- roles/distgit/pagure/tasks/main.yml | 10 ++++++++++ roles/distgit/pagure/templates/pagure.cfg | 1 + 2 files changed, 11 insertions(+) diff --git a/roles/distgit/pagure/tasks/main.yml b/roles/distgit/pagure/tasks/main.yml index 634bb9b2f9..16357f1d83 100644 --- a/roles/distgit/pagure/tasks/main.yml +++ b/roles/distgit/pagure/tasks/main.yml @@ -26,6 +26,16 @@ - pagure - packages +- name: install needed packages + package: name={{ item }} state=present + with_items: + - pagure-theme-srcfpo + when: env == 'staging' + tags: + - pagure + - packages + + # Set-up stunnel for the event source server #- name: install stunnel service definition diff --git a/roles/distgit/pagure/templates/pagure.cfg b/roles/distgit/pagure/templates/pagure.cfg index d0f34b4dac..768e57df18 100644 --- a/roles/distgit/pagure/templates/pagure.cfg +++ b/roles/distgit/pagure/templates/pagure.cfg @@ -316,6 +316,7 @@ GITOLITE_CELERY_QUEUE = 'gitolite_queue' CASE_SENSITIVE = True THEME_TEMPLATE_FOLDER = '/usr/share/pagure_dist_git/template/' +THEME = 'srcfpo' USER_ACLS = [ 'fork_project',